I have searched for a doctor to repair my nasal septal perforation and both NYU and the VA medical center said the hole was too big to repair. Finally when my nasal collapsed I searched and found Dr. Mourad. I was nervous at my first appointment because of the embarrassment around this sensitive issue. But Dr. Mourad was very understanding and non judgmental, he listen to all of my concerns and took time with me. He seemed confident that he could fix the nasal perforation and did the surgery. I still cannot believe that he was able to repair my nose and that I could breath. An added bonus is my nose looks beautiful and natural. I could not say enough good things about this doctor and his staff and would highly recommend Dr. Mourad to my family, friends and anyone who needs a competent, detail oriented, understanding surgeon that creates beautiful results.

Trusting Garrett Bennett and Moustafa Mourad for surgery has been the greatest regret of my life. Surgery with these two left me with a severely disfigured nose and significantly worse breathing troubles which required an extensive and expensive second operation with another surgeon only one year later. During post-op visits, Dr. Mourad seemed out of his depth and unsure of what went wrong, while Dr. Bennett came across as intentionally deceptive. Bennett and Mourad both seemed confidant before surgery, and I trusted the handful of positive reviews I saw online. This was a serious mistake. I would advise anyone considering surgery, no matter how minor, to do research on your own, get multiple opinions, and really consider the necessity of the surgery. Things can and do go terribly wrong, and you are the one that has to live with the results for the rest of your life.
